How Wireless Charging Works

Wireless charging utilizes electromagnetic fields to transmit energy between two objects. The charging station generates an electromagnetic field, which is captured by a coil in the device, converting it back into electrical energy. Here are a few critical points about wireless charging:

  • Convenience: No cables are needed; just place your device on the pad.
  • Compatibility: Most recent devices support Qi wireless charging.

Are the Galaxy Buds 2 Wireless Charging Capable?

Yes, the Galaxy Buds 2 are indeed wireless charging capable. They support wireless charging via the Qi standard, allowing users to charge their earbuds by placing them on a compatible charging pad. This feature enhances the overall user experience by eliminating the cumbersome process of plugging in wires.

Are the Galaxy Buds 2 capable of wireless charging?

Yes, the Galaxy Buds 2 support wireless charging. This feature allows users to conveniently charge their earbuds without the need for cables. Simply place the charging case on a compatible wireless charging pad, and it will start charging the earbuds automatically.

In addition to wireless charging, the Galaxy Buds 2 also support wired charging via USB-C. This dual charging option provides flexibility for users, allowing them to charge the earbuds in various situations—whether they have a wireless charger handy or need to use a cable.

What type of wireless charging is supported for the Galaxy Buds 2?

The Galaxy Buds 2 utilize the Qi wireless charging standard, which is widely adopted and compatible with many charging pads and devices. This ensures that users can find numerous options for charging their earbuds wirelessly, making the charging experience accessible and straightforward.

Additionally, some Samsung smartphones also support PowerShare, allowing users to charge their Galaxy Buds 2 directly from their phone. This feature adds another layer of convenience, making it easy to power up the earbuds on the go without requiring a separate charger.

How long does it take to fully charge the Galaxy Buds 2 wirelessly?

Charging the Galaxy Buds 2 wirelessly generally takes about 2 to 3 hours to complete a full charge, depending on the power output of the charger being used. Factors such as the charging pad’s effectiveness and the remaining battery level of the earbuds can impact the total charging time.

It’s essential to note that while wireless charging is convenient, it may be slightly slower than wired charging. Users who are in a hurry might want to opt for wired charging via USB-C, which can fully charge the case and the earbuds in about 1 to 2 hours.

Is there an indicator for battery life while charging the Galaxy Buds 2?

Yes, the Galaxy Buds 2 come equipped with LED indicators on the charging case to show the battery levels. When the earbuds are placed inside the case, users can easily check the battery status through the light indicators, which indicate whether the case and earbuds are charging.

Additionally, users can also check the battery status using the Galaxy Wearable app on their smartphones. The app provides a more comprehensive view of the battery life of both the earbuds and the charging case, allowing for better management of usage and charging schedules.

Are there any tips for maintaining the wireless charging functionality of the Galaxy Buds 2?

To maintain optimal wireless charging functionality for your Galaxy Buds 2, it’s important to keep the charging contacts both on the case and the earbuds clean. Dust, lint, or other debris can obstruct the charge and lead to inefficient charging, so gently wipe the contacts with a soft, dry cloth on a regular basis.

Another tip is to avoid overcharging your earbuds. Although the Galaxy Buds 2 are designed to stop charging once they are fully charged, letting them sit on a charger for an extended period can still affect battery health over time. Removing them from the charging pad once fully charged is a good practice to ensure longevity in battery performance.
